Mayflower Park Hotel - A historic 4-star downtown Seattle hotel with European elegance, crystal chandeliers, and award-winning dining

Located in Downtown Seattle's major shopping district, this historic Seattle hotel connects directly to Westlake Center and provides access to the Seattle Monorail. The 160-room property features Queen Anne style furnishings, crystal chandeliers, and period antiques throughout. Guest accommodations include traditional rooms and spacious suites, all equipped with mini-refrigerators, premium digital TV, and complimentary Wi-Fi. The hotel houses Oliver's Lounge, known as Washington's first daylight bar, and Andaluca Restaurant serving breakfast and dinner. Business amenities include 4300 square feet of meeting space across six rooms. Pike Place Market, Paramount Theater, and Seattle Art Museum all lie within a mile of the property.

Dining Onsite

At Mayflower Park Hotel, dining is a delightful exploration of Mediterranean and local flavors, complemented by warm, inviting atmospheres. From romantic dinners to casual lounge experiences, each venue offers something unique for every palate, creating cherished moments in the heart of the city.
Mayflower Park Hotel Seattle Restaurant photo
Mayflower Park Hotel Seattle Restaurant photo
Mayflower Park Hotel Seattle Restaurant photo

Andaluca

Mediterranean and Seafood with Local Influences
Ambiance
Set in a cozy space reminiscent of a sun-baked grotto, Andaluca radiates warmth and intimacy, perfect for romantic dinners or leisurely breakfasts.
Key Offerings
Indulge in a variety of vegetarian and gluten-free options, alongside inspired seafood dishes that highlight local ingredients, creating a culinary tapestry of flavors.
Reservation
Recommended.
Open for breakfast and dinner.

Oliver's Lounge

American and Local Favorites
Ambiance
A welcoming space where guests can unwind and enjoy the casual elegance of the lounge atmosphere, ideal for social gatherings or a quiet evening.
Key Offerings
Featuring seasonal dishes that cater to vegetarian and gluten-free diets, this lounge presents a selection of comfort foods with a local twist.
Reservation
Not needed.
Open daily from 3:30 PM to 10:00 PM.
